Southwestern Oregon Watershed and Salmon Protection Act of 2015 Withdraws specified federal land in Curry and Josephine Counties in Oregon from: (1) entry, appropriation, or disposal under the public land laws; (2) location, entry, and patent under the mining laws, and (3) operation under the mineral leasing and geothermal leasing laws. Amends the Wild and Scenic Rivers Act to revise the segment designations for the Chetco River in Oregon. Withdraws the federal land within the boundaries of such segments of the Chetco River from: (1) entry, appropriation, or disposal under the public land laws; (2) location, entry, and patent under the mining laws; and (3) disposition under laws pertaining to mineral and geothermal leasing or mineral materials.
